#merkle-tree #reed-solomon #data #availability #dimensional #scheme #blockchain

bin+lib rsmt2d-rs

Rust 实现的二维 Reed-Solomon Merkle 树数据可用性方案

2 个版本

0.0.2 2024年3月22日
0.0.1 2022年11月25日

#2946 in 神奇豆子

Download history

59 每月下载量

MIT 许可证

245KB
248 代码行

rsmt2d-rs

二维 Reed-Solomon Merkle 树数据可用性方案

Check Workflow Status

Exploration_Team

关于

Rust 实现的二维 Reed-Solomon Merkle 树数据可用性方案。

这项技术被 Celestia 用于他们的数据可用性采样解决方案。

该方案在《欺诈和数据可用性证明:最大化轻客户端安全性以及通过不诚实的大多数扩展区块链》中描述。

实现受到 rsmt go 实现 的启发。

二维 Reed-Solomon Merkle-Tree 数据架构如下

architecture

入门

先决条件

安装

[待办事项]

使用

[待办事项]

许可证

本项目采用 MIT 许可证

有关更多信息,请参阅 LICENSE

致谢

  • 当然要感谢 Celestia 在 Go 中的原始实现和 论文

依赖项

~2MB
~36K SLoC